Why Enterprise AI Requires Trust, Transparency, and Explainability

Artificial Intelligence is rapidly becoming part of enterprise decision-making. From financial forecasting and customer analytics to software development, risk management, operations, and compliance, organizations are increasingly depending on AI to process complex information and recommend what should happen next.

But enterprise AI faces a critical challenge:

Can organizations trust an AI decision if they cannot understand where it came from?

For consumers, an incorrect AI response may be inconvenient. For enterprises, the consequences can be much greater—financial losses, compliance problems, operational disruptions, reputational damage, or poor strategic decisions.

That is why the next generation of enterprise AI cannot be built around intelligence alone.

It must be built around Trust, Transparency, and Explainability.

Why Trust Matters in Enterprise AI

Enterprise environments contain sensitive data, complex business rules, multiple systems, and decisions that directly affect revenue and operations.

A traditional AI system may provide an answer, but business leaders need more than an answer.

They need to know:

Where did this information come from?
Which data was used?
How was the result calculated?
Which business rules influenced the decision?
Can the result be verified?
Can the organization audit the decision later?

This is where AI explainability becomes essential.

Trustworthy AI should not behave like a black box. It should provide organizations with enough context to understand, validate, and act on its recommendations.

The Three Pillars of Enterprise AI Trust

  1. Trust

AI must produce reliable and consistent results based on accurate enterprise information.

Trust increases when AI understands business context instead of simply predicting the next piece of text.

  1. Transparency

Organizations should be able to understand the sources, processes, and systems behind an AI-generated insight.

Transparency makes AI easier to monitor, govern, and adopt across departments.

  1. Explainability

AI should help users understand why a particular insight or recommendation was generated.

For example, instead of simply saying:

“Revenue is expected to decline.”

A trusted enterprise AI system should help answer:

Why is revenue declining? Which business factors contributed to it? What data supports the conclusion? What action should management consider?

That difference transforms AI from an answer-generation tool into a decision-support system.

Why Generic AI Is Not Enough for Enterprise Decisions

Large language models are powerful, but enterprise intelligence requires more than language generation.

Business information is distributed across databases, data warehouses, documents, CRM systems, ERP platforms, dashboards, tickets, code repositories, logs, and operational systems.

EzInsights AI is designed around this enterprise reality. Its platform connects multiple enterprise sources and combines semantic intelligence, knowledge graphs, and specialized AI agents to create business-oriented intelligence.

This approach matters because AI needs to understand relationships—not just individual pieces of information.

For example:

Customer → Contract → Product → Revenue → Support Ticket → SLA → Business Impact

Understanding these relationships can produce significantly more meaningful intelligence than analyzing isolated data points.
